109 South Center St., Thomaston, GA
Positioned in the heart of downtown Thomaston, Georgia, 109 South Center Street offers a compelling opportunity to acquire commercial property in a community experiencing measurable economic growth and revitalization. Located within the city’s established downtown corridor, this property benefits from increasing investment activity, new business development, and targeted economic initiatives designed to strengthen the local business environment.
Thomaston is currently gaining attention due to significant regional investment, including a planned $950 million industrial development in Upson County expected to create new jobs and drive additional demand for retail, service, and professional office space. This continued economic expansion is fueling interest from entrepreneurs, investors, and small business operators seeking strategic locations within the city’s core commercial district.
Downtown Thomaston has seen ongoing revitalization through public and private investment, façade improvement programs, and new business openings that are strengthening the vitality of the area. The city’s designation as a Georgia Rural Zone through 2026 provides potential tax incentives for qualifying businesses and property improvements, further enhancing the appeal of downtown locations for both owner-users and investors.
